Crosley Lake Dam

MUSCATATUCK RIVER· Jennings, Indiana· Built 1937· Earth· 27 ft tall
Significant Hazard Recreation State Government

Key Takeaway

Crosley Lake Dam is classified as significant hazard in Indiana. It was completed in 1937 and is 89 years old. Its primary use is recreation. Significant hazard means failure could cause economic or environmental damage. Learn more.

Physical Details

Dam Height 27 ft (taller than 51.4% in IN)
Dam Length290 ft
Dam TypeEarth
Max Storage204 acre-ft
Normal Storage136 acre-ft
Surface Area16 acres
Drainage Area1 sq mi
Max Discharge864 cfs
Year Completed1937 (89 years old)
NID IDIN00337

Safety Information

Significant Hazard

No probable loss of human life, but can cause economic loss, environmental damage, or disruption of lifeline facilities.

Hazard potential describes downstream consequences of failure, not the dam's current condition. What does this mean?

Emergency Action Plan: No
Last Inspection: March 23, 2016
State Regulated: Yes
Regulatory Agency: IDNR
